A few photos of weavings. The wonderful way that warp and weft combine. Some lovely colors too. Cotton fleece weaves nicely. I did find that the sett for twill should be 8 or 10 dents per inch rather than the 12 dpi that I used in the pink throw. Experience is a valued teacher.
The friendship coverlet was a worthwhile project. It taught me how to center a draft for a predetermined warp size. Each weft wove up a little differently. I tried all the tricks. I could not stand to sit through one whole block. It was easier to schedule a few breaks in between than to take many days off. Once started it was all too soon finished. There were 12 yards of warp total. Can't believe that I actually got it all on the beam!
